"Memorable Sessions in Jazz" - featuring Edmond Hall's Celeste Quartet. Four sides from the 1941 session featuring Meade Lux Lewis on celeste and Charlie Christian playing acoustic guitar. The four sides are Profoundly Blue No. 2, Jamming in Four, Edmond Hall Blues, and Celestial Express. Remaining two sides are "Blue Interval" and "Seeing Red," featuring Red Norvo, Teddy Wilson, Carl Kress, and John Williams. Issued on Blue Note 10" LP BLP-5026. The "ear" is engraved in the trail-off. Deep groove, with "Blue Note Records 767 Lexington Ave NYC" just inside the deep groove. 33 1/3 Microgroove Long Playing outside the groove. Grading is based on Goldmine standards:
M = Mint (unplayed or factory sealed)
NM = Near Mint (one or two tiny, inconsequential flaws)
VG+ = Very Good Plus (handled and played infrequently or carefully; light scuffs, visual scratches that do not affect play)
VG = Very Good (visible signs of handling, light surface scratches, groove wear, spindle trails on label; audible surface noise - a well-played record by a responsible owner)
G = Good (good really means no good. Many scratches and annoying surface noise, heavy groove wear; basically a wall-hanger)
Intermediate grades of the above (VG-, G+, VG++) may also be used.
